Temperature Ratings
MICROTEMP® thermal cutoffs are available in a wide range of opening temperatures, providing
designers a high degree of flexibility (see figure 3). Determining the correct TCO temperature
calibration requires significant application testing.
The proper calibration will be affected by application variables such as I2R self heating of the TCO,
heat transfer through insulation and heat dissipation due to heat sinking and air flow.
Thermocoupled “dummy” TCOs, that match the physical and electrical characteristics of a
functional TCO, are available to help evaluate application specific variables.

Direct Current (DC) Applications
MICROTEMP® thermal cutoffs do not have published electrical ratings for direct current (DC)
applications. Current interruption capacity in DC circuits is highly application sensitive.
Therm-O-Disc recommends thorough testing of DC electrical applications using the testing
guidelines in Therm-O-Disc’s MICROTEMP® thermal cutoff technical information section.
